# Building from Source
> Nym runs on Mac OS X, Linux, and Windows. All nodes **except the Desktop Wallet and NymConnect** on Windows should be considered experimental - it works fine if you're an app developer but isn't recommended for running nodes.
## Building Nym
Nym has two main codebases:
- the [Nym platform](https://github.com/nymtech/nym), written in Rust. This contains all of our code _except_ for the validators.
- the [Nym validators](https://github.com/nymtech/nyxd), written in Go.
> This page details how to build the main Nym platform code.
## Prerequisites
- Debian/Ubuntu: `pkg-config`, `build-essential`, `libssl-dev`, `curl`, `jq`, `git`
```
apt install pkg-config build-essential libssl-dev curl jq git
```
- Arch/Manjaro: `base-devel`
```
pacman -S base-devel
```
- Mac OS X: `pkg-config` , `brew`, `openss1`, `protobuf`, `curl`, `git`
Running the following the script installs Homebrew and the above dependencies:
```
/bin/bash -c "$(curl -fsSL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/Homebrew/install/HEAD/install.sh)"
```
- `Rust & cargo >= {{minimum_rust_version}}`
We recommend using the [Rust shell script installer](https://www.rust-lang.org/tools/install). Installing cargo from your package manager (e.g. `apt`) is not recommended as the packaged versions are usually too old.
If you really don't want to use the shell script installer, the [Rust installation docs](https://forge.rust-lang.org/infra/other-installation-methods.html) contain instructions for many platforms.
## Download and build Nym binaries
The following commands will compile binaries into the `nym/target/release` directory:
```sh
rustup update
git clone https://github.com/nymtech/nym.git
cd nym
git reset --hard # in case you made any changes on your branch
git pull # in case you've checked it out before
git checkout master # master branch has the latest release version: `develop` will most likely be incompatible with deployed public networks
cargo build --release # build your binaries with **mainnet** configuration
```
Quite a bit of stuff gets built. The key working parts for devs are the Client binaries and the CLI tool:
* [websocket client](../clients/websocket-client.md): `nym-client`
* [socks5 client](../clients/socks5-client.md): `nym-socks5-client`
* [nym-cli tool](https://nymtech.net/docs/tools/nym-cli.md): `nym-cli`
> You cannot build from GitHub's .zip or .tar.gz archive files on the releases page - the Nym build scripts automatically include the current git commit hash in the built binary during compilation, so the build will fail if you use the archive code (which isn't a Git repository). Check the code out from github using `git clone` instead.

# Clients Overview
A large proportion of the Nym mixnet's functionality is implemented client-side.
Clients perform the following actions on behalf of users:
* determine network topology - what mixnodes exist, what their keys are, etc.
* register with a gateway
* authenticate with a gateway
* receive and decrypt messages from the gateway
* create layer-encrypted Sphinx packets
* send Sphinx packets with real messages
* send Sphinx packet _cover traffic_ when no real messages are being sent
* retransmit un-acknowledged packet sends - if a client sends 100 packets to a gateway, but only receives an acknowledgement ('ack') for 95 of them, it will resend those 5 packets to the gateway again, to make sure that all packets are received.
> As a developer, you'll want to use a Nym client to send your application network traffic through the mixnet; whether that is an RPC call, a TCP connection request, or treating it like a UDP pipe, you need to send whatever bytes your app needs to send through it. However, unlike (e.g.) a TCP Socket, Nym client communication is message-based, so you cannot (yet) simply plug-and-play using the mixnet as a seamless drop-in replacement. We are currently working on stream-like abstractions for ease of integration with the Rust SDK.
## Types of Nym clients
At present, there are three Nym clients:
- the websocket (native) client
- the SOCKS5 client
- the wasm (webassembly) client
You need to choose which one you want incorporate into your app. Which one you use will depend largely on your preferred programming style and the purpose of your app.
### The websocket client
Your first option is the native websocket client (`nym-client`). This is a compiled program that can run on Linux, Mac OS X, and Windows machines. It can be run as a persistent process on a desktop or server machine. You can connect to it with **any language that supports websockets**.
> Rust developers can import websocket client functionality into their code via the [Rust SDK](sdk/rust/rust.md).
### The webassembly client
If you're working in JavaScript or Typescript in the browser, or building an [edge computing](https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Edge_computing) app, you'll likely want to choose the webassembly client.
It's packaged and [available on the npm registry](https://www.npmjs.com/package/@nymproject/nym-client-wasm), so you can `npm install` it into your JavaScript or TypeScript application.
> The webassembly client is most easily used via the [Typescript SDK](sdk/typescript.md). Typescript developers who wish to send API requests through the mixnet can can also check the [`mixfetch`]() package.
### The SOCKS5 client
The `nym-socks5-client` is useful for allowing existing applications to use the Nym mixnet without any code changes. All that's necessary is that they can use one of the SOCKS5, SOCKS4a, or SOCKS4 proxy protocols (which many applications can - crypto wallets, browsers, chat applications etc).
When used as a standalone client, it's less flexible as a way of writing custom applications than the other clients, but able to be used to proxy application traffic through the mixnet without having to make any code changes.
> Rust developers can import socks client functionality into their code via the [Rust SDK](sdk/rust/rust.md).
## Commonalities between clients
All Nym client packages present basically the same capabilities to the privacy application developer. They need to run as a persistent process in order to stay connected and ready to receive any incoming messages from their gateway nodes. They register and authenticate to gateways, and encrypt Sphinx packets.

After completing the steps above, your local `nym-socks5-client` will be listening on `localhost:1080` ready to proxy traffic to the Network Requester set as the `--provider` when initialising.
When trying to connect your app, generally the proxy settings are found in `settings->advanced` or `settings->connection`.
Here is an example of setting the proxy connecting in Blockstream Green:
![Blockstream Green settings](../../images/blockstream-green.gif)
Most wallets and other applications will work basically the same way: find the network proxy settings, enter the proxy url (host: **localhost**, port: **1080**).
In some other applications, this might be written as **localhost:1080** if there's only one proxy entry field.
## Supported Applications
Any application which can be redirected over Socks5 proxy should work. Nym community has been successfully running over Nym Mixnet these applications:
- Bitcoin Electrum wallet
- Monero wallet (GUI and CLI with monerod)
- Telegram chat
- Element/Matrix chat
- Firo wallet
- Blockstream Green
> DarkFi's ircd chat was previously supported: they have moved to DarkIrc: whether the existing integration work is still operational needs to be tested.
Keep in mind that Nym has been developing a new client **[NymVPN](https://nymvpn.com) (GUI and CLI) routing all users traffic through the Mixnet.**
## Further reading
If you want to dig more into the architecture and use of the socks5 client check out its documentation [here](https://nymtech.net/docs/clients/socks5-client.html).
